I don’t get a second to myself for the next hour. Hell, I might not be able to even go to the bathroom by myself if the way the whole team is banded together is anything to go by.

My ceremony made all the big manly men emotional and now they all need comfort hugs. So who do they go to? Me, of course. Well . . . They come for the bear hugs. I know it, and they do as well.

I see Drew, though, walking quickly—always quickly—from one end of the tent to the other, to the house, then back out. He’s in constant motion and I realize I’ll only be able to talk to him once we leave. I’m not going to screw up this chance for him. There are a lot of potential clients at this party, a lot of big names since the two men I just married are the definition of big names.

I get caught up in a way-too-intense talk with Hulk—Eagle’s legendary father—about how his son has progressed and gotten better the longer he’s in the league. I get some compliments, which make me uncomfortable, when his best friend—and the Jules Dupont version of the nineties—Paul Wayne comes over and agrees with him.

When it’s time to sit down, I run away gratefully, and as soon as I’m settled, I find Drew again and track him all over the place. If someone talks to me or asks me a question, I don’t hear it or react, because I’m transfixed by what I see when he takes a deep breath, and looks over at me.

I can see the rage simmering, barely contained, but I also know Drew’s a consummate professional and he’s getting shit done left and right. Drew’s in his element, and it doesn’t matter if he’s upset that he didn’t hear the truth from me first, I can’t turn back time and make sure that never happens. Right now is his moment—and Jules and Sterling’s of course—so I won’t be doing anything but watching him for the rest of the day.

When the wedding is over though? Then I’m not gonna back down. I have to make it right. I will make it right no matter what it takes.

Truth is, I let this go on for too long because I’m scared, and now the worst of my fears have actually happened, and I have to face them head on.

Through all the tumultuous emotions of the day, I can’t help but feel awed at Drew the whole time as well. He’s so damn good, passing around microphones right before the speeches, talking to servers constantly, giving orders to the DJ and to the people who are helping out at the buffet table.

The arrangements look just as good as they did the last time I saw them, while I was watching tape with Drew only a few feet away from me. He was putting them all together and forbade me from helping him.

“Who’re you staring at?” Bates asks from next to me.
